Explanation: Naturalistic observation is a technique used in the study of subjects in their natural habitat without any manipulation or interference from the observer. The aim of naturalistic observation is to describe in detail the behaviour of an organism in their natural setting, situation or habitat.

Conducting a naturalistic observation offers some advantages which include:

I) allowing investigation of behaviours that occur in complex social settings.

II) allowing the researcher to gather qualitative as well as quantitative data and

III) allowing the development of theories based on collected observations etc.

However, it is less useful in studying well-defined hypotheses under precisely specified conditions since they are typically designed not to confirm previously formed hypotheses.
